> The solution is terrifyingly simple: don't allow existing residents to block new housing developments. If they don't like it, they can move.
I think that most jurisdictions already have the legal tools they need to put the public good in front of special interest groups, in the form of eminent domain laws.
It's just that the policial will is just not there.
My impression is that you don't need eminent domain takings for this, you just need higher level government (e.g., states) to set more rules around how restrictive local residential zoning is allowed to be.